Microneedling is a minimally invasive treatment that uses fine needles to create controlled micro-injuries in the skin, stimulating collagen production and promoting skin renewal. The tiny punctures trigger the skin's natural healing response, leading to increased collagen production and improved skin firmness. It is often considered a preventive measure for maintaining healthy skin or as a part of a skincare regimen.
Generally, patients notice tightening, and a more even tone to their skin, a week or two after their first session. For areas with deeper imperfections, results can be subtler, and additional treatments are usually required. Since Microneedling stimulates new collagen and elastin production, these results will continue to build for up to 6 months. Regular microneedling can maintain results for longer.
Microneedling can essentially be used on any part of the body. The most popular areas to treat are the face, neck, and chest. Microneedling can also be effective on most types of scarring and stretch marks.
Immediately following the treatment you will look red, resembling moderate sunburn. The skin will feel warm and slightly tight. This will normally reduce within the same day, with only slight redness the following day. You can return to most normal activities that day.

Radiofrequency (RF) Microneedling is an advanced cosmetic procedure that combines microneedling with radiofrequency energy, targeting the deeper layers of the skin, enhancing collagen production and improving skin texture. This dual-action treatment uses tiny needles to create micro-injuries in the skin while simultaneously delivering radiofrequency energy, stimulating collagen and elastin. This treatment addresses fine lines, wrinkles, and skin laxity. RF Microneedling can also treat areas of the body to improve texture or skin elasticity. After the process of RF microneedling, it is expected to feel like a light sunburn and have red inflammation of the skin. Swelling is quite normal, and tiny little red dots can take up to two weeks to fully heal and go away. A cold cool compression on the skin can help ease any inflammation.
Traditional microneedling involves a special device that produces micro-injuries in the skin to stimulate the body’s own healing response and initiate collagen and elastin production which tightens the skin and reduces the appearance of common skin complaints including acne scarring and fine lines.
RF Microneedling involves an additional element of radiofrequency energy (heat) that enables more dramatic and faster results. The RF energy is delivered deep into the dermis layer of the skin via 36 small needles. The RF energy heats the underlying layers of skin, triggering constriction and enhancing skin tightening. The process stimulates collagen and elastin production which helps to reduce the appearance of acne scarring and aging signs. Incorporating RF technology addresses more skin concerns (i.e. the breakdown of scar tissue and improving cellulite).
The number of treatments required vary from person to person. This depends on the nature of an individual’s skin concerns and how the body responds to the treatment.
For most patients, full results are achieved after 2-4 treatment sessions, with sessions every 4 - 6 weeks, on average.
IPL or Intense Pulsed Light (otherwise known as Photofacial) is a non-invasive broad-spectrum light treatment that targets red and brown pigments in the skin. It is commonly employed to address issues such as sun damage, pigmentation irregularities, redness (Rosacea), and certain signs of aging, resulting in a more even skin tone.
IPL treatment can be especially helpful in reversing sun discoloration from the summer months!

The exact time depends on the area that is being treated; however, typically it takes pnly 30 minutes. This timeframe includes an additional 30 minutes for topical numbing to be applied prior to treatment.
Patients will begin to see results 7-10 days after an IPL laser treatment. Full results can be seen after two weeks. Since the IPL stimulates new collagen, continual results will gradually build up to 6 months after the initial treatment.
There is technically no downtime required after a IPL treatment. You may wear makeup immediately after treatment, and can resume normal activities. After your treatment, you may appear slightly red, similar to a sunburn. Any hyper-pigmentation that you currently have, will begin to darken, and eventually take on the appearance of “coffee grounds”. These “Coffee grounds” will begin to slough off as the skin heals, leaving you with a fresh layer of evenly-toned skin.
The IPL treatment can essentially be used on any part of the body. The most popular areas to treat with IPL are the face, neck, chest, arms and hands.

Medical-grade peels are advanced exfoliating treatments. During the treatment, your provider will apply a chemical solution to your face, neck, hands, and/or chest. After, your skin will begin to peel, revealing healthy, smooth skin underneath.
The treatment can significantly improve skin texture, reduce dark spots, and diminish the appearance of acne scars, making it a powerful solution for achieving a radiant complexion. There are different types of chemical peels available, so you and your provider can determine the best peel for you based on your needs.

Like any exfoliation treatment, a chemical peel increases the skin’s sensitivity to the sun as new, fresh layers of skin are exposed. You may get a chemical peel at any time as long as you are cautious about UV damage while your skin is healing, but the best time to get a chemical peel is in the fall, winter, or spring. Plus, your peel will help treat winter dryness by surfacing new, hydrated layers of skin.
PRF Microneedling is a treatment that combines microneedling with the healing properties of platelet-rich fibrin (PRF) derived from the patient's blood. During treatment, a device with tiny needles is used to create controlled micro-injuries in the skin while platelet-rich fibrin, containing growth factors and cytokines, is then applied to the treated area, enhancing the healing and regeneration process.
Typically, the skin will appear red (similar to a mild sunburn) for 24-48 hours. With PRF, downtime following therapy has been drastically reduced owing to the ability to rapidly increase the body’s own natural regenerative cells and growth factors. Almost immediately after the facial treatment procedure, your skin will generally feel tighter with greater improvements usually observed within three days.
Microneedling with PRF is a safe and effective procedure. While it does have some recovery time, it’s a minimally invasive treatment that can help with signs of aging. It stimulates collagen, improves scars, and the combined PRF also helps speed up recovery.
